Rust1.0 居然连个 HelloWorld 都跑不了!

2015-05-18 15:31:00 +08:00
 chai2010
http://my.oschina.net/chai2010/blog/416223
6197 次点击
所在节点    程序员
34 条回复
pathletboy
2015-05-18 17:27:51 +08:00
@chai2010 那就都不对,rust自带这个,你复制出来,丢到main.exe同个目录,应该就解决你的问题了
chai2010
2015-05-18 17:33:15 +08:00
@pathletboy rust安装的bin目录没有这个问题, 而且输出的exe也不依赖这个文件.
https://static.oschina.net/uploads/img/201505/18173212_DGxE.png
icedx
2015-05-18 17:37:45 +08:00
这么大点事还发帖
pathletboy
2015-05-18 17:38:08 +08:00
@chai2010 把你编译好的bin发出来,我看看。
timothyye
2015-05-18 17:42:30 +08:00
楼主是Go粉,哈哈
其实我也是i……
chai2010
2015-05-18 17:50:05 +08:00
@pathletboy 已经上传到gituhub了:
https://github.com/chai2010-playground/rust-helloworld-bug

不过我感觉确实是我机器环境的原因.
毕竟rustc只是一个文本处理工具, 输出应该是一样的.
forcecharlie
2015-05-18 18:00:58 +08:00
原则上用VisualStudio Debug一下 看看Bug出现在什么地方.
yahoo21cn
2015-05-18 18:44:51 +08:00
你的头像出卖了你
bombless
2015-05-18 19:23:55 +08:00
233,无力帮你,我平时在 Windows 8.1 上用的。
不过有很多用户是在 7 上用的,不清楚是你装了什么杀毒软件还是什么情况。
bombless
2015-05-18 19:28:12 +08:00
哦,我办公室用的是win7,刚刚运行了你的那个文件,一切正常……
如果其他人没法重现的话那估计只能在你本机上调试找原因了。
plan9
2015-05-18 19:34:23 +08:00
win8.1下运行你那个文件,一切正常
是你自己原因啦
chai2010
2015-05-19 07:11:04 +08:00
初步诊断, 可能和 ConEmc 环境有关系, 在 cmd.exe 环境运行正常.
http://code.google.com/p/conemu-maximus5/
chai2010
2015-05-19 09:34:02 +08:00
ConEmu Version: 120727c x64 (11.120.7273) 有问题.
最新版本 ConEmu 正常. Issue已经close了.
picasso250
2015-05-19 15:17:47 +08:00
go 1.3 也有同样的问题,换1.4就修复了。
这样看来,go和rust五十步笑百步

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/191939

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X